FRBA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2023 in Review

70 of the 6,369 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Bank (FRBA) for Q2 2023, worth a combined $96.8M — up 0.96% from $95.8M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 13 funds closed out of FRBA and 9 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 18 trimmed existing stakes and 26 added.

The largest buyer was Russell Investments Group, adding an estimated $670K. The largest seller was Jennifer C. Price,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.56M sold.
